POSITION OVERVIEW

The Laboratory Technician position is responsible for performing a wide variety of laboratory functions in a precise and accurate fashion to assist professional staff. The incumbent is responsible for timely and accurate lab experimentation to support new product and technology development. This position is located out of our Encapsys Headquarters in Appleton, WI.

JOB RESPONSIBILITIES

This person will be expected to provide:

  • Expedited, high-value studies and experiments.
  • Formulation of chemical products following written procedures.
  • Experimentation documented in an accurate and organized lab notebook.
  • Accurate and timely work to support rapid prototyping.
  • Improved lab processes.
  • Set up, operation, and maintenance of lab equipment/instrumentation.
  • Lab microcapsule studies as directed by senior researcher.
  • Support for capsule product form development.
  • Gathering and reporting of data in a fashion consistent with department protocols.
  • Communication of results to appropriate customers.

This person will be expected to:

  • Create, evaluate, and manage prototype formulations.
  • Identify and propose ways to improve lab and experiment processes.
  • Participate in project groups in support of department objectives.
  • Request materials and equipment to support lab work or testing.

QUALIFICATIONS - REQUIRED

  • An Associate degree (or higher) in chemistry, biology, laboratory science or related technical field preferred
  • High school diploma or GED with 4+ years of experience also accepted.
  • Proficient with Microsoft based software, including Excel and Word.
  • Strong organizational and communication skills.
  • Detail-oriented and safety focused.
  • Ability to complete tasks with little supervision.

The successful candidate will have strengths in the following:

  • Experience writing and following a chemical procedure.
  • Extensive experience with laboratory equipment, analytical equipment, or other complex test systems.
  • Capable of working in a flexible, often shifting environment.
  • Observant, with the ability to detect and diagnose problems with processes and measurements.
  • Ability to interact effectively with customers, management team and production personnel.
  • Understanding of manufacturing environments, processes, and procedures.
